Fiserv, Inc. (NASDAQ:FISV) is Triad Investment Management’s 3rd Largest Position

Triad Investment Management lessened its stake in Fiserv, Inc. (NASDAQ:FISVFree Report) by 3.5% in the second qu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 27,459 shares of the company’s stock after selling 1,003 shares during the quarter. Fiserv accounts for 4.8% of Triad Investment Management’s investment portfolio, making the stock its 3rd largest position. Triad Investment Management’s holdings in Fiserv were worth $3,464,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ission.

About Fiserv

(Free Report)

Fiserv,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, provides payment and financial services technology worldwide. The company operates through Acceptance, Fintech, and Payments segments. The Acceptance segment provides point-of-sale merchant acquiring and digital commerce services; mobile payment services; security and fraud protection products; Carat, an omnichannel commerce solution; Clover, a cloud-based point-of-sale and business management platform; and Clover Connect, an independent software vendors platform.
